An Introduction to Complex Networks in Climate Finance
Alexander P Kartun-Giles1, Nadia Ameli1
1Institute for Sustainable Resources, The Bartlett School of Environment, Energy and Resources, University College London, London WC1H 0NN, UK.
This study examines complex investor networks in low-carbon finance for renewable energy. Network science tools reveal how investor dynamics influence sustainable technology funding and growth.

Background:
- Low-carbon finance markets are crucial for directing capital towards sustainable technologies like solar, wind, and hydro.
- Understanding the structure and dynamics of investor networks is essential for effective capital allocation.
- Existing research often overlooks the complex interactions within these investor networks.
Purpose of the Study:
- To introduce recent research on complex investor networks supporting sustainability efforts.
- To explore the complexity of low-carbon finance markets using network approaches.
- To analyze the structure and dynamics of investor networks in renewable energy finance.
Main Methods:
- Modeling investors as nodes and investment interactions as edges in a network or higher-order network.
- Reviewing literature on investor networks, particularly complex networks, applied to sustainable finance.
- Utilizing network science tools to study investor network structures and dynamics.
Main Results:
- Investor networks in low-carbon finance exhibit complex structures and dynamics.
- These dynamics can lead to non-linear behavior, affecting growth and decline of sustainable technologies.
- Network science provides tools to study, explain, and potentially control these complex investor dynamics.
Conclusions:
- Complex investor networks play a significant role in the success of sustainability efforts.
- Network science offers valuable insights into the functioning of low-carbon finance markets.
- Further research using network approaches is needed to fully understand and manage investor dynamics for sustainable development.
